Receptacle for secure acceptance of parcels and of hanging clothing
11576513 · 2023-02-14 ·

A deposit receptacle for secure acceptance of parcels and of hanging clothing is provided that prevents unauthorized removal of the deposited articles. The deposit receptacle includes a one-part or multi-part frame, a roof, a floor, a front pivoting upper input door, a front locking hinged lower retrieval door, a locking hinged side access door for both deposit and retrieval, a clothing hanger installed within the roof, a front panel, and a securing system incorporated into the floor that enables the deposit receptacle to be securely and easily fastened to the supporting structure upon which the receptacle is resting.

DELIVERY SYSTEM AND METHOD
20230044060 · 2023-02-09 ·

A delivery system and a method of delivering articles are provided. The system has a secure box having a planar top wall and a cylindrical sidewall, and a reclosable opening in the top wall, at least one reclosable opening in the sidewall. The system is configured to open the top wall opening for receiving an article into the secure box and for closing and locking the top wall opening, upon the article being received in the secure box. A round conveyor having at least two partitions and is configured and disposed to hold the article and to rotate and dispose the article proximate the sidewall opening for a recipient of the article.

Drop box item deposit sensor system and methods of using the same

An item drop box sensor system for detecting items deposited within a drop box may be configured to detect movement of an item deposit tray and to detect items deposited within the drop box. The drop box sensor system may comprise one or more tray movement sensors for detecting movement of the deposit tray, one or more item detection sensors configured to detect items passing into the drop box via the deposit tray, and an onboard controller for selectively activating the various sensors to conserve power and for transmitting data indicative of the status of the drop box to a central server configured for scheduling item pickups for various geographically spaced drop boxes.

Package delivery box

A package delivery box 100 is disclosed. It comprises a container 101 for accommodating at least one package, an openable lid 102 attached to the container 101, a closing mechanism for closing the container 101, and a locking mechanism for locking the closed container 101. The closing mechanism comprises a pressure plate 103 at a base of the container 101, a string 105 connecting the pressure plate 103 with the lid, and at least one pull spring 106 between the lid 102 and the container 101, and the locking mechanism comprises a flexible rod 104 beneath the pressure plate 103 and directly connected to the pressure plate 103, a slider 109 connected to the flexible rod, and a hole 110 in the lid, wherein the hole 110 is adapted to accommodate insertion of the flexible rod 104 therein.

Intelligent item receptacle

An intelligent item receptacle, system, and method for providing supplemental media content in response to depositing an item having media indicia disposed thereon. An intelligent item receptacle includes an item receptacle securely enclosing an interior volume, an item sensor configured to detect an inserted item, a camera within the interior volume configured to capture an image of the item, and an output configured to play audio or visual content to bystanders outside the item receptacle. Processing circuitry within the item receptacle analyzes the image to determine if the media indicia are present on the item and, if present, causes the output to play the audio or visual content associated with the media indicia.

Audio system for a collection box

Systems, devices, and techniques for producing audio for, or adding audio capability to, a collection box for delivery items that includes a user-operated door for putting items into the collection box. The system can include a processing subsystem, an audio transducer, a trigger device that is connected to, or that is part of, the door of the collection device, and a sensor. The sensor detects the trigger device when the trigger device is in close proximity (e.g., in contact), and the sensor is positioned such that it is in close proximity with the trigger device when the door is closed. In response to the trigger device moving out of close proximity, the sensor generates a signal to the processing system. In response, the processing system generates an audio signal that is converted to sound by the audio transducer, which can be heard outside of the collection box.
